About the Author
Ira Parsons (https:iraparsons.com) is an Assistant Professor of Data Systems and Grazing Ecology in the Animal Science Department at the South Dakota State West River Research and Extension Center in Rapid City South Dakota. He has a bachelors from Kansas State University, a masters of Science in Animal Science from Texas A&M University (https://oaktrust.library.tamu.edu/items/3508954e-2365-4faa-87ef-2424e02d3e51). Ira earned a PhD in Forest Resources with a concentration in Wildlife Fisheries and Aquaculature from Mississippi State University with his dissertation on grazing ecology (https://www.proquest.com/docview/2759965228?pq-origsite=gscholar&fromopenview=true&sourcetype=Dissertations%20&%20Theses). His research focuses primarily on applying animal movement ecology and nutrition models to precision livestock technology data, creating integrated information systems to enhance research and management of livestock and range systems.
